Kenya:Three dead in suspected al-Shabaab bus attack

March 25, 2021

By Samuel Ouma

At least three people are reported dead and several injured after a passenger bus ran on an Improvised Explosive Devise on Wednesday morning in Mandera County, northeastern Kenya.

Some of the pictures circulated on social media indicate the bus roof ripped off and the casualties lying around the scene.

There is fear that the number of casualties will increase.

Police reports show that the bus was heading to Mandera town from Lafey.

The incident occurred just after a few days after police repelled an attack by the Somali-based extremists.

An unknown number of militants stormed a local police post and fired two Rocket Propelled Grenades (RPG) and guns during the Sunday night attack.

The security agencies fired back, forcing the attackers to escape.

No injury was reported.

Security had been beefed in the area following reports of a planned attack by the militants.
